Description
Melbourne BLF boss Gallagher battles the AWU for control of the Melbourne underground rail site; two crane operators are attacked, one alleges murder threat / A history of the DLP and catholic anti-communism, from an apostate / Two catholic women talk to Drusilla Modjeska & Lyndall Hannaford about life in the ghettoes of Northern Ireland / Daly’s cartoon on the plughole of history.
